The Zeller's Congruence Method
For those who enjoy a bit of a mathematical challenge, Zeller's congruence is a fascinating method to calculate the day of the week for any date. This formula might seem a bit intimidating at first, but once you break it down, it’s quite manageable and even a little fun! Zeller's congruence uses a specific formula that takes into account the day, month, year, and even the century. The formula itself looks like this: h = (q + [(13(m + 1)) / 5] + K + [K / 4] + [J / 4] - 2J) mod 7. Don't worry, we'll break it down! In this formula:
- h is the day of the week (0 = Saturday, 1 = Sunday, 2 = Monday, ..., 6 = Friday)
- q is the day of the month
- m is the month (3 = March, 4 = April, ..., 12 = December; January and February are counted as months 13 and 14 of the previous year)
- K is the year of the century (year mod 100)
- J is the zero-based century (floor(year / 100))
For August 18, 2025, we would plug in the values as follows: q = 18, m = 8, year = 2025. To use the formula correctly, we need to adjust January and February, but since we're dealing with August, we can use the year 2025 directly. Once you plug in the numbers and do the calculations, the result (h) will tell you the day of the week. While it might seem complex, Zeller's congruence is a powerful tool that showcases the mathematical patterns within our calendar system. After exploring various methods, including calendar checks, online calculators, and even Zeller's congruence, it's time for the big reveal! August 18, 2025, falls on a Monday. Yes, that's right!
